溫馨提示×

如何選擇合適的primarykey

小樊
84
2024-07-03 18:17:11
欄目: 編程語言

選擇合適的primary key 取決于具體的數(shù)據(jù)表和數(shù)據(jù)結(jié)構(gòu)。一般來說,一個合適的primary key 應該具有以下特點:

  1. 唯一性:primary key的值在整個表中必須是唯一的,不能存在重復值。

  2. 穩(wěn)定性:primary key的值應該是穩(wěn)定的,不會隨著時間的推移而改變。

  3. 簡短性:primary key的值應該盡可能地簡短,以提高檢索效率。

  4. 簡單性:primary key的值應該是簡單的,易于理解和管理。

  5. 不可更改性:primary key的值不應該被修改,以確保數(shù)據(jù)的完整性和一致性。

一般來說,可以考慮使用自增長的整數(shù)作為primary key,或者使用具有唯一性的列作為primary key。在選擇primary key時,還應該考慮數(shù)據(jù)的訪問模式和查詢需求,以確保primary key的選擇能夠最大程度地提高數(shù)據(jù)庫的性能和效率。

0